LED Daytime running Lights
I want to put LED daytime running lights on the front of my 2003 Acura TL. I have already put the lights in place, i just need to wire them now so they will work when the car is on. I am thinking about wiring them to the radio, but I'm not sure if that will work. Has anyone done this before and if so can you help me out on how you did it? if not any help or suggestions would be appreciated

Dont connect it to the radio, connect it to the back side of the drivers side fuse panel. There are 4 spots to hook up to. 1 is switched, one is when lights are on and 2 are constant.
